COLD WEATHER WARNING: Do not apply if temperature is expected to be below 50° for 48 hours before & after application.

  1. Keep a clean, WET LOOK, SATIN to GLOSS FINISH and improve the LONGEVITY of your outdoor stone, clay pavers, faux stone and travertine
  2. EASILY MAINTAIN your interior or exterior surface with our incredible UV PROTECTION. The film forming sealer guards against spills, moisture, and stains.
  3. BREATHE EASY when applying this sealer due to NO FOUL ODOR and LOW VOCs as so many reviews have noted
  4. Your money goes farther with this product – AMAZING COVERAGE RATE up to 1,000 square feet per gallon, (typically one coat), and long lasting protection
  5. EASY SPRAY ON APPLICATION using our included Application Guide and available Application Videos
  6. Please follow the hardscape manufacturers recommendation regarding sealing.

This is an approximation of how much sealer you will need for your project. Depending on the surface porosity, application method, and previous treatments, coverage rates may vary.

I am attempting to seal a driveway that has been previously sealed with EZ nano. I wanted to use the dominator high gloss but was informed by your staff that it would not work and would probably run off. It was 2 years ago. I tried the stone sealer and it seemed to work

06/23/2020

Black Diamond Coatings

Frank - we're glad to hear that the STONE+ worked well for your project! Sometimes, previously sealed surfaces with penetrating sealers will not accept another sealer, but it sounds like the former sealer had worn away enough in this case. Thank you!
